    According to Marsh and Kaufman (2013, p. 303) arid regions are characterized by negative moisture balances, i.e., potential evapotranspiration rates permanently exceed precipitation rates. Climate of Puerto Rico The National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ration (1982) subdivided the island of Puerto Rico into six climate areas and designated a seventh climate area in the outlying islands (fig 1). Although the most familiar image of a desert involves hot sand, the Arctic North and Antarctica are also deserts, as they also receive little moisture, usually in the form of snow.
